CHATTR CONTENT PROVIDER AGREEMENT
Effective Date: April 10, 2026
0. Definitions
For the purposes of this Agreement, the following terms apply:
Platform
The websites, mobile applications, APIs, and creator tools operated by Chattr.
Provider Content
Any text, image, audio, video, livestream, AI-generated material, call session, or other content uploaded or transmitted by you.
Net Receipts
Gross consumer spend minus refunds, chargebacks, processor fees, taxes, rolling reserves, fines, penalties, fraud losses, and other directly attributable costs.
Card Network Rules
All current and future brand-safety standards issued by Visa, Mastercard, Discover, American Express, and successor networks.
Prohibited Content
Content prohibited by the Acceptable Use Policy or this Agreement.
1. Eligibility & Verification
To be eligible as a Provider, you must meet the following requirements:
- Be at least 18 years old
- Complete identity verification (KYC/KYB)
- Submit valid government-issued identification
- Pass sanctions screening (OFAC or equivalent)
Chattr may re-verify you at any time. Failure to cooperate may result in suspension or termination.

4. Record-Keeping & Model Releases
You are strictly responsible for maintaining compliance documentation:
- Obtain signed releases from all participants
- Maintain unaltered ID copies of all depicted persons
- Confirm all participants are 18+ at the time of production
- Retain records for at least seven (7) years
Failure to produce documentation within 48 hours of a request may result in immediate takedown, payout freeze, or termination.

6. Revenue Share & Financial Terms
All financial interactions are governed by the platform's processing standards:
A. Platform Fee
Chattr retains 20% of Net Receipts. The remaining 80% is payable to you. Fees may be modified upon reasonable notice.
B. Payouts
Payouts occur once your balance exceeds the Minimum Payout Threshold (MPT), typically $100 USD. Timing is subject to processor availability and compliance review.
C. Rolling Reserve
Chattr may withhold up to 10% of Net Receipts for up to 180 days to offset chargebacks, fraud, or network fines.
D. Set-Off
Chattr may deduct refunds, chargebacks, processor fines, and investigation costs directly from your balance.
E. Taxes
You are solely responsible for income tax, sales tax, VAT, and any applicable withholding obligations.

9. Suspension & Termination
Chattr may suspend or terminate your account or payouts without notice for policy violations, suspected fraud, or card network demands.
Post-termination, Chattr may hold funds for up to 180 days to cover potential disputes.
